Stopped at Pipers on a whim traveling from Nashville to STL! Found some parking in the back of the building and immediately fell in love with the charm of the place! Pipers is inside the front doors and to the right. The vibe is hip, light, modern, clean, and welcoming, and the staff I encountered were super helpful! I told the barista I was traveling, had worked a nightshift and needed a big pick me up. She immediately recommend a drink with their house made bourbon syrup, 2 oz cold brew, 2 shots of espresso, and topped with oat milk! It was SO delicious! The staff even made sure I liked it before I left. And offered to make me something different if I didn’t like it. But it was delicious! They also offer a fair selection of tea, coffee, treats (chocolate bars and the like) and coffee/tea brewing products (kettles, loose leaf tea holders, etc) I highly recommend and will be returning on future road trips!

Coffees are light and mellow. No strong burnt coffee here. Service was attentive, quick and accurate. Beverages were served hot. Sugar and artificial sweetner are available, but there was no creamer available except behind the counter. So not able to add to taste after it was served. The atmosphere is very nostalgic with a few small rooms to sit and enjoy. It isn't easy to find as it is inside a large historic building with several other small businesses. Once inside the building front door take an immediate right into Pipers. Parking outside is tight. Some street parking is available just out front. Don't trust the cup lids. Especially on the small cups or you might need a change of clothing.

We were in Paducah for the AQS quilt show and awoke one morning to no water at the hotel…. Operation find coffee before I do something….I found this absolutely, quaint, fabulous coffee shop on the old Google maps because that’s what one does when visiting from out of town. So good, we went back the following morning. I had a cappuccino and the egg, bacon biscuit the first morning. The egg was perfect and the size of the biscuit was proportional to the remainder of the ingredients. The next morning I tried the lemon brown butter mocha and again, absolutely delicious. Please make sure this place is here next year when I go back to the quilt show, which means, GO!!!
